Background
The scene depicting the dragon's lair treasure chamber draws inspiration from medieval European folklore and literature where dragons are often portrayed as guardians of vast hoards of wealth. These tales typically originated in regions like Germany, Scandinavia, and England during the Middle Ages when myths and legends flourished amidst a largely illiterate populace who relied on oral storytelling traditions to pass down knowledge and entertainment through generations. In these narratives, dragons were seen not just as fearsome beasts but also as symbols of untold riches hidden deep within mountain caves or under ancient ruins. The treasure chamber illustrated here encapsulates the allure of such stories with its abundance of gold coins and artifacts that evoke a sense of mystery and adventure. The dripping chalices, scattered scrolls, tarnished shields leaning against pillars, and intricate glass bottles suggest an environment rich in historical allusions to medieval knightly quests, scholarly pursuits, and alchemical experiments. These objects hint at the intersection between fantasy and reality during this period when knights were both real warriors and legendary heroes, scholars sought knowledge from lost civilizations, and alchemists searched for mythical substances like philosopher's stone. The inclusion of ancient runes and tapestries further enriches the scene by alluding to the rich cultural heritage associated with Norse mythology or Celtic legends where such symbols played significant roles in storytelling and spiritual practices.
